Sister Gertrude's Orphanage was invented because nobody wanted me to Actually Mess With Brother's House. Originally you were gonna wake up there after the intro, since that's where the cave exited, but nobody liked that idea. So instead, I cloned it into Sister Gertrude's.

Really the question ought to be, do you want a Tyhm-era lead-you-by-the-nose line of quest or not?

For that matter - should Questing be the only way to go? Should people be allowed to randomly lift a bush after 10, 15 hours on the game and find a warp to the end of a quest? Or be granted a pass to some quest they never finished for beating a spar tournament?

Before we get into reminiscences and recriminations, Pay wasn't the problem - I moved across the country, got lethargic not having to leave the house or work for a living, and drifted away from scripting. I figured Com013 was an awesome enough scripter to fill my shoes - unfortunately I didn't leave him with a framework for all the administrative crap that also fell to him by default, he couldn't script with all the requests to take charge, it fell apart just as support for Clientside servers was expiring...and I still can't script decently in Serverside-ese. I mean, look at Zorbi Blast if it's still on Kingdoms. Or the Giant Mushroom. Poorly bodged, Stefan had to rescript 'em both from ground-up.

The problem with Tyhm's Classic was what I've come to call the Horrid Relay - The team starts out at the start line, the first one runs a little way and stops, the second runner covers the same ground, maybe goes a little further and stops...every successive generation of LAT Admin sees it necessary not to trust the previous admin and Build On It, but to tear down the previous work and retool it. I'm no better, I wasted the better part of a year "Pulling Staples", rearranging the levels. Particularly in artfully destroying Big City (volcano) and Destiny (Lizardon attack). If I'd left them Ugly But Functional I could have wrapped The Golden Realm and had the credits ready by the time I left...
